Title: Re: Various Artists - From the Death Row Vaults (Re-Lit)-2009
Post by: operation stackola on August 30, 2009, 03:11:37 PM
That last verse on "Poor Young Dave" is an RBX verse from "Mom's Are Cryin'" (The RBX Files). The 2nd verse is also recycled on "Midnight Love" (or the other way around). Dope track, anyway.

It does sound like Sneed but if you go back and look at the court documents with the asset list, Foo Nay Mic is listed under Sean "Barney" Thomas's name. I'm assuming it was labeled under him because he was the producer.
